The logistics corridor connecting La Esperanza, Intibucá, Honduras, to Antigua Guatemala, Sacatepéquez, Guatemala, represents a vital cross-border artery for Central American commerce. This route facilitates the seamless movement of Full Truckload (FTL) cargo, linking the agricultural and manufacturing hubs of Honduras with the commercial centers of Guatemala. The corridor's strategic importance lies in its ability to streamline supply chains for businesses operating across these nations, offering a direct path for goods traversing the region.
Economically, the region surrounding this corridor is characterized by agriculture, manufacturing, and growing industrial activity. Key industries utilizing this route include agribusiness, textiles, and general merchandise distribution. The primary transportation infrastructure relies on established national highways that connect the corridor's endpoints, allowing for the efficient transit of specialized cargo such as oversized or temperature-sensitive goods. Border crossings along this path require careful attention to customs procedures, where our partners ensure compliance.
